Pilot Review: Runaway (CW)
Type: hour drama
Mondays 9/8c starting Fall

People:

  • Donnie Wahlberg (Boomtown, Band of Brothers)

  • Leslie Hope (24, Line of Fire, Everwood, CiC)

  • Chris Potter (Silk Stalkings) as a guest?

  • Dustin Milligan

  • Sarah Ramos (American Dreams)

  • Benz Antoine


That's a lot of Canadians :-)

Plot:
A lot like The Pretender, but with a normal family instead of one brilliant guy. The family has to run as the dad is accused of a crime he didn't commit. These men promptly escaped into the Los Angeles underground... ehhh... Oh, that's another show. The US Marshalls are on their tail, so they have to be very careful about their cover stories and run-ins with the law.

Acting is all ok, the three kids do well enough and have some likeable traits. Hope and Wahlberg turn in their normal fine performances. The story is something else: I don't see this going very far. Then again, I said that about Prison Break last year and look where they are now :).
